Autore: Bartuschat, Johannes
Titolo: "Superbo Ilïón". Immagini di sovrani e del potere nella letteratura italiana del Due e Trecento
Periodico: Storia del pensiero politico
Anno: 2013 - Fascicolo: 3 - Pagina iniziale: 443 - Pagina finale: 464

The interdependence between political ideas and historical narrative has been thesubject of intense scrutiny in the last decades. Focusing on the political ideas underlyingthe historical narrative in three Italian literary texts written between the endof the thirteenth and the first half of the fourteenth century: the anonymous Intelligenza,the Amorosa Visione by Giovanni Boccaccio, and the Dittamondo by Faziodegli Uberti, this paper highlights the association of text and image in their accountof Ancient History and suggests that these authors develop - against the backdrop ofthe political crisis in Tuscany and Italy - a new and more political interpretation of thethemes traditionally associated with the history of Troy, Thebes and Rome, especiallythose of the pride of the sovereigns and the moral blindness which leads to tyranny.
